This transfer case for the JAC T6 is specified around forged aluminium, which decides how it behaves in service far more than the part name does. We build to a written specification — base material, dimensions, finish and packing — and hold that specification on file so every reorder reproduces the approved piece.

The usual reason a programme changes supplier is not unit price. It is packing that arrived crushed at the port, or warranty claims traced back to a single lot. Both are specification problems, and both are preventable.

Questions buyers ask

What is the minimum order quantity?

The standard MOQ is 200 pieces per specification. Mixed sizes inside one shipment are accepted once the total reaches that figure.

What happens if a lot fails inspection?

The lot is re-inspected against the golden sample, and replacement pieces ship on the next available booking at our cost.

Can you match an existing sample?

Send a sample and we will reverse-engineer the specification, then produce a counter sample for approval before any bulk starts.

Do you handle mixed containers?

Yes. Most programmes consolidate several part numbers into one container to keep freight sensible at 200 pieces per line.
